ORLANDO, Fla., Oct. 27 (Ticker) -- Steve Francis and Cuttino Mobley teamed up to send the Orlando Magic into the regular season on a roll.

The starting backcourt combined to score 41 points and spark the Magic to a 109-103 victory over the Miami Heat in the preseason finale for both teams.

The revamped Magic closed the preseason on a four-game winning streak after dropping their first three games. They open the regular season against Milwaukee on Nov. 3.

Francis scored 22 points while Mobley added 19 as they outscored Miami counterparts Dwyane Wade and Eddie Jones, 41-24. Francis scored 12 points in the first quarter as the Magic opened a 31-23 lead.

Orlando stretched its advantage to 64-48 at the break. Hedo Turkoglu, who scored 18 points off the bench for the Magic, had 12 points in the first half, hitting all five of his shots.

Shaquille O'Neal scored 24 points for the Heat. Wade added 18 but shot only 5-of-19 from the field, including 0-of-8 in the first half.

O'Neal scored four points in an 11-0 run that opened the fourth quarter and cut the deficit to 90-84, but the Heat got no closer.

Grant Hill played 26 minutes for Orlando, scoring 14 points and grabbing seven rebounds. Rookie Dwight Howard chipped in 14 points and 13 boards.

Miami dropped its second in a row following a four-game winning streak. It opens the season with a visit to New Jersey on Nov. 3.
